The Exeter Writers Short Story Competition 2016 is open for stories in any genre except children’s, up to 3,000 words, until the end of February.
Prizes are £500, £250 and £100, with £100 for the best entry by a writer from Devon.
The competition is open to all writers, published and unpublished. All entries must be original and unpublished. Manuscripts sent by post should be double or 1.5 spaced on numbered pages. The writer’s name must not appear on the manuscript. Email entrants should paste the story into the body of the email with all their contact details, story title, word count and payment reference at the top of the submission email. The subject line of the submission email should consist of story title, name and payment reference number.
